Embodiment 1

[0029] Coconut peat peat treatment and mixing: first spray 5kg of dry coconut peat with clean water at a mass ratio of 6:1 to make it fully absorb water; after it has fully absorbed water, mix it with 20kg peat and stir evenly , save it for later use;

[0030] Treatment of Fructus Fructus Seeds Acceleration and disinfection treatment: 1) For germination, first adjust the water temperature to 50°C, pour in the Fructus Fructus seeds, soak for 10 minutes, then adjust the water temperature to 55°C and soak for 30 minutes, then remove the seeds and drain the water; 2) Disinfection , Soak the germination-treated seeds with a 600-fold diluted 600-fold aqueous solution of mefenazim and carbendazim for 12 hours, then remove and drain the water for sowing;

[0031] Moisture surface finishing: the width of the moisture surface is 1.2m, and the distance between the moisture surfaces is 0.5m;

Abstract

The invention provides a seedling raising substrate for improving the emergence rate of Fructus aurantii and its application, and relates to the technical field of rootstock seedling raising. The seedling raising substrate of the present invention comprises the following components by weight: 70-78 parts of fine sand, 5-10 parts of dried coconut peat and 10-20 parts of peat; the fine sand, coconut peat and peat are not mixed with each other. Utilizing the seedling-raising matrix of the invention to raise seedlings is beneficial to the germination of the seeds of the Fructus Fructus aurantii, thereby significantly improving the germination rate of the Fructus Fructus seeds and the growth potential of the seedlings.

Description

technical field [0001] The invention belongs to the technical field of rootstock seedling raising, and in particular relates to a seedling raising substrate for improving the emergence rate of Fructus aurantii and an application thereof. Background technique [0002] Lemon is an important species of citrus in the family Rutaceae. It is native to southwest China, southwestern Myanmar and the eastern part of the southern foot of the Himalayas. In the world's citrus planting industry, lemon occupies the third place. At present, there are more than 60 species in the world. countries grow lemons. [0003] High-quality lemon seedlings are of great significance to the healthy development of the lemon industry, and excellent lemon seedlings are divided into two parts: the aerial part (scion) and the underground part (rootstock).
